  Fighting in dreams, like fighting in real life, is often related to conflict—whether it's a conflict of interests with others, a clash of values, or teenage rebellion against parents. Various conflicts can be represented in dreams through fighting, accompanied by negative emotions such as anger, tension, and anxiety. From the conflict process in dreams, we can see the dreamer's attitude towards conflict and their conflict-handling patterns. Looking at several such dreams will reveal that different approaches to conflict evoke drastically different psychological feelings in the dreamer.

  Fighting in a dream represents a conflict between two different values.

  Fighting can also symbolize oppression and resistance, competition, overcoming one's own weaknesses, and so on.

  Fighting in a dream symbolizes overcoming difficulties.

  Fighting can also symbolize friendship, exercise, and mutual encouragement.

  How can there be such a good fight? If you often watch animal shows on TV, you're probably familiar with the fights between two bear cubs or two tiger cubs. They don't fight to the death; they're very careful not to hurt each other, and you might even laugh at such cute scenes. However, they are very serious! They will go all out. While training their fighting skills, they are also building a close bond. If you dream of a fight with this kind of atmosphere, you certainly won't feel angry or scared.

  Fighting also has a pleasant symbolism of sex. Isn't the process of sexual intercourse often compared to "hand-to-hand combat" in many folk raunchy jokes? The difference between this kind of fighting and other fights is that it brings you a pleasant emotional experience. The surrounding scene during a fight is not gloomy and dark; the color tone is mostly warm.

  Many people have had dreams where they fight an opponent, but no matter how hard they fight, they can't hurt or subdue them. This is because the opponent is often a reflection of themselves—a thought they don't want to admit, another aspect of their personality…in short, something in their mind. Having this kind of dream repeatedly will help you realize that fighting doesn't solve problems, and that "turning enemies into friends," with mutual understanding and acceptance, is the best way to resolve inner conflicts.

  Case Analysis of Dreams About Fighting

  [Dream Example 1]

  Dream description: In my dream, I was talking to two female leaders. Both of them were criticizing me, and their words were harsh. I listened silently, my heart filled with resentment and anger. One of the leaders became increasingly agitated, even shoving me with her arm. I backed away, backing away… My resentment and anger swelled in my chest, and finally, I couldn't bear it any longer. I grabbed a sharp knife and slashed at her face from below…

  Dream Interpretation: This dream reveals that this woman's behavior pattern involves retreating and enduring in the face of power, making her easily bullied. However, once her pent-up anger erupts, it exceeds its initial limit. Her angle of attack is defensive rather than offensive, indicating that her aggression is habitually used for self-defense rather than proactive attack. The fight in this dream symbolizes the oppression of power and resistance against it; as the saying goes, even a rabbit will bite when cornered. But please consider this: if she hadn't remained silent from the beginning and had instead argued her case, what would the outcome of this struggle have been?

  [Dream Example 2]

  Dream Description: In the dream, he first fought and defeated hostile martial arts masters. On his victorious return journey, he suddenly sensed an ambush. So, in the dream, he tested the waters by placing a paper figure in front of him and using his inner strength to propel it forward. Sure enough, a large number of ambushing enemy masters surged out, destroying the paper figure. Realizing something was wrong, the enemies turned and chased after him, and he turned and ran…

  Dream Interpretation: This dream reflects the dreamer's attitude towards life crises. Initially, he adopted a confrontational approach. Later, fearing the opposing side would use underhanded tactics, he resorted to his own scheme. This scheme angered the other party, causing their hostility to escalate significantly. The dreamer then shifted to avoiding the conflict; the fighting here symbolizes overcoming difficulties.

  [Dream Example 3]

  Dream description: This is a man's dream. In the dream, he saw beautiful flowers blooming in someone else's private garden and wanted to go in to pick them. Just as he was about to enter, a man in a black suit suddenly stopped him. The dreamer was very angry and said, "It's not your property, what's it to you?" The man in the black suit wouldn't allow it, and the two started fighting...

  Dream Interpretation: Flowers here symbolize women, and "picking flowers from someone else's private garden" signifies a desire to possess a woman who belongs to someone else. The man in the black suit symbolizes the dreamer's superego. Suits represent formality and constraint, while black signifies repression and solemnity. Therefore, the superego in dreams often wears formal attire like suits or Zhongshan suits, usually in black or other dark colors, rarely light colors as they cannot suppress the negative energy. His superego does not allow him to engage in immoral behavior, thus intervening and creating a conflict with his id's desires. The fight in this dream represents a conflict between two different value systems.
